Understanding the ins and outs of your policy

Majority of standard homeowners insurance policies provide coverage for four components. These include the following:

  1. The home’s structure
  2. Personal belongings in the home
  3. Liability protection
  4. Additional living expenses (ALE) in case an included peril renders the insured home uninhabitable

Note that almost all insurance companies also base their policies on the same list of named perils as follows:

  1. Fire and lightning
  2. Windstorms and hail
  3. Explosion
  4. Riots and civil commotion
  5. Aircraft
  6. Vehicles
  7. Smoke
  8. Vandalism and malicious mischief
  9. Theft
  10. Glass that is part of the home
  11. Volcanic eruptions.
  12. Falling objects
  13. Weight of ice, snow or sleet
  14. Accidental discharge or overflow of water or stream from within plumbing or related systems; does not include discharge or overflow of water from a sump.
  15. Sudden and accidental rupture of a heating, air conditioning, fire protective sprinkler, or hot water heating system
  16. Freezing of plumbing or related systems
  17. Sudden and accidental damage from artificially generated electrical current

It’s vital you keep this in mind, as not all homeowners insurance in Durham, Maine provide coverage for all of them.

Structure

A standard home insurance policy will pay to cover the costs of repairing or rebuilding your home’s structural components in the event that any insured disaster damages or destroys it. Whether you’ll get coverage or not again depends on the type of home insurance you have. However, if you purchased the HO-2 policy, it will provide coverage for all the 17 above-mentioned perils.

Keep in mind that most policies don’t pay for flood- or earthquake-caused damages, as well as those that occur due to regular wearing and tearing. You’d have to purchase separate coverages for these.

The general rule of thumb to follow is to purchase coverage with an amount equal to the average cost of rebuilding your home.

Personal belongings

A standard Durham, ME home insurance policy will cover majority of your personal belongings if named perils, including hurricane and fire, destroys them, or if a criminal steals them. Typically, the coverage applies to personal items such as clothes, as well as furniture and sports equipment.

In most cases, the coverage amount for personal belongings is about 50 to 70 per cent of the insurance on the home’s structure. However, to make sure that you’ll receive sufficient coverage for your valuables, you should perform a thorough home inventory. This way, you won’t miss items of significant value and forget to consider their cost when calculating how much coverage to purchase.

Liability protection

This protects you in case someone files a lawsuit against you for bodily injury or property damage. It also provides coverage for damages caused by your pets.

Your Durham, ME homeowners insurance �" specifically its liability portion �" will cover not just the cost of defending you, but also court awards and penalties that may arise. There is a limit though, so make sure you review your policy to find out how much this is.

Additional living expenses (ALE)

Natural disasters and crimes can leave your home temporarily uninhabitable. Because of health and safety dangers, you would have to live someplace else. Without home insurance, this means potentially and unnecessary high out-of-pocket expenses.

With a Durham, ME home insurance policy, on the other hand, you have less to worry about when you need to live away from your home for a short period of time. As long as the cause of the damages were one of the included perils in your coverage, this portion of your policy will cover the additional costs of temporarily moving out of your place.

Underbuying or overbuying homeowners insurance can cost you a lot, so it pays to know exactly what you’ll receive coverage for, so you take the necessary actions (like buying flood or earthquake insurance).
